How to tell if a Wedding Photographer is Great or Not.


Choosing the right wedding photographer for your wedding day is vital as this person is responsible for capturing the memories of your day that you will be looking at for years to come. So, be sure to get it right! 

How do you go about doing that? 

First, research each wedding photographer's work on the web.  

Then, make preliminary appointments to view their portfolios of the weddings they've covered. (Make sure when visiting a prospective studio that you are looking at the work of the wedding photographer who will actually be shooting your wedding, as some studios feature several wedding photographers.)  

Ask yourself if the wedding photos in the portfolio’s have good colour and clarity; if there are plenty of detail shots; if the emotions and expressions of the wedding day were captured; if the style is something you would want for your own wedding album; and if the poses are creative or just standard.  

Once you’ve narrowed it down to the wedding photographers whose work and style you really like, ask some additional questions that can help separate the true professionals from the ordinary vendor.

Some examples of these types of questions;

(1)   Do they have back-up equipment in case there’s an issue?

(2)   How do they dress when photographing a wedding?

(3)   Are they familiar with your chosen wedding ceremony and reception location(s)?

(4)   Finally, ask for a list of references you can contact – if a wedding photographer claims he can’t provide you with one, skip him. If he does provide a list, call at least three references before making a final decision.  

By following this advice, you can spot the truly talented wedding photographers and avoid the wedding photographers that come with the risk of disappointment.
